:sv/tapu-lele:
[SET]
Tapu Lele @ Choice Scarf
Name: Choice Scarf (Psychic)
Ability: Psychic Surge
EVs: 252 SpA / 4 SpD / 252 Spe
Timid Nature
- Psychic / Psyshock
- Moonblast
- Focus Blast
- Future Sight / Thunderbolt / Shadow Ball

[SET COMMENTS]
Choice Scarf Tapu Lele is one of Psychic teams' greatest revenge killers. Its decent Speed tier and astounding offensive prowess combined with its great typing makes it extremely threatening because with access to STAB Moonblast, it is Psychic's best check to Dark-type threats, letting it easily take care of foes like Galarian Moltres and Mega Sableye. Tapu Lele's presence also sets up Psychic Terrain, shielding itself and its team from dangerous priority such as Kingambit's Sucker Punch and Mega Scizor's Bullet Punch, and it also makes Psychic-type attacks hit even harder. Psychic Surge also eases the Electric and Grass matchups, as it can override their Terrains. Focus Blast lets it easily take care of the pesky Steel-types that resist its STAB attacks such as Kingambit, Heatran, and Iron Treads. Future Sight lets Tapu Lele set up an attack for later and then switch out to a teammate such as Victini or Mega Gallade to help it set up or get a KO. Shadow Ball lets it beat Gholdengo and clean up against Psychic and Ghost teams, while Thunderbolt gives it general coverage versus foes like Mantine and Celesteela. Tapu Lele is often not able to beat specially defensive walls such as Alolan Muk and Blissey; hence, it appreciates partnering up with Mega Gallade to eliminate them. Mega Alakazam is a good partner, as it helps in the Electric and Water matchups courtesy of Trace copying Surge Surfer and Swift Swim, respectively, and it appreciates Tapu Lele's Psychic Terrain boosting its Expanding Force. Slowbro is also a good partner, as Tapu Lele is quite frail, and it thus appreciates Slowbro sponging hits from Choice Scarf users such as Terrakion and Galarian Zapdos; and it can also pivot Tapu Lele in with Teleport to wreak havoc. Victini and Armarouge can eliminate Steel-types, especially Aegislash and Gholdengo, easing the burden for Tapu Lele. Jirachi can soften teams if it's offensive or slow teams down with Thunder Wave and pass Wish to Tapu Lele if it's defensive, and it can pivot Tapu Lele into physical walls such as Mandibuzz and Slowbro with U-turn.
